Get started5 Brookes Court is an end-of-terrace house in Stoke On Trent (ST4 2LN). It has a recorded floor area of 44 m² (around 474 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1991-1995 and council tax band A. At 44 m² this is the 10th smallest of 23 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 38–90 m². The building's EPC ratings span E to C across 23 units on file. The latest certificate (January 2017) shows a D (score 61),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 72). Main heating runs on electricity.
5 Brookes Court has no Land Registry sales on file, suggesting it has stayed in the same hands since registration began.
